Cherry Tree Removal in Allentown, PA

Cherry tree removal services involve the careful elimination of cherry trees that are damaged, diseased, or no longer desired on a property. These projects typically include assessing the tree’s condition, safely cutting it down, and removing the debris from the site. Homeowners often request this service when a cherry tree has become hazardous due to rot or storm damage, when it is interfering with construction or landscaping plans, or when it no longer fits the aesthetic of the property. Before requesting cherry tree removal, property owners should consider factors such as the size and location of the tree, potential impacts on surrounding structures or vegetation, and any local regulations or permits that may be required.

Understanding the scope of cherry tree removal can help property owners plan accordingly. It is important to know whether the service includes stump grinding or removal, as well as how debris will be handled. Additionally, knowing the reasons for removal and the health of the tree can influence the approach taken. Clarifying these details beforehand ensures that the project aligns with property goals and safety considerations, making the process smoother and more efficient.

FAQ

Cherry Tree Removal Questions

What is involved in cherry tree removal? The process includes cutting down the tree, removing the trunk and branches, and clearing the debris from the property.

Why remove a cherry tree? Removal may be necessary due to disease, damage, safety concerns, or to make space for new landscaping projects.

Is stump grinding part of cherry tree removal? Yes, stump grinding is typically included to eliminate the remaining trunk and roots after the tree is cut down.

Are there any property restrictions for cherry tree removal? Local regulations or homeowner association rules may influence removal procedures; checking these beforehand is recommended.
